Thesis

AI can finally generate worlds in real time. The places to experience them do not exist yet.

01

The demand is proven. The model is not.

Sphere proved audiences will pay for premium spatial experiences. But a vertically-integrated venue costs one to two billion dollars to build. That is not how a new medium reaches the world.

02

Everyone is building the content. No one built the layer.

World models can already generate the content. But nothing runs it across real rooms, in sync, at scale.

03

LUMO is that operating system.

Open, engine-agnostic, AI-native. One scalable operating system that turns any venue into a programmable, audience-aware canvas.

01

Audience-aware spatial sensing

The room senses presence and movement in real time through motion tracking. Scenes react to where people gather, how they move and interact.

Every world becomes interactive. Every experience unique.

02

AI-native world generation

Describe an experience in plain language or compose it in the node graph. LUMO assembles world-model content and renders it on cloud GPUs.

Human creative direction always leading.

03

Distributed cloud streaming

Stream through WAN or dedicated fiber, across one or multiple venues, with industry-leading frame-to-photon latency. A Capex challenge becomes an Opex opportunity.

Pay as you go. No strings attached.

04

Sovereign by default

Role-based access for Admin, Tech Lead, Operator, Creative Director and Client. A policy engine runs experiences autonomously within rules you set.

Always inside institutional guardrails and human oversight.

The economics

A CapEx challenge becomes an OpEx opportunity.

Traditional media servers

  • Servers bought per venue
  • Per-seat software licenses
  • Ongoing maintenance contracts
  • Hardware refresh every 3–5 years
  • On-site technicians

= High CapEx

LUMO OS

  • One platform per venue
  • Pay-as-you-go sovereign cloud
  • Leased, minimal on-site hardware
  • Automatic updates, no refresh cycle
  • Open to future tech: AI, interactivity

= Flexible, scalable OpEx

40–70%lower cost on your deploymentsExample: a permanent 50-projector install over 3 years runs about 45% lower TCO than a 13-server Modulo Pi deployment.
